Chilli Paneer Recipe (Air Fryer or Stove Top)

VegCookBook by Praveena
Chilli Paneer / Paneer Chilli, most famous Indo-Chinese street style low calories appetiser. Recipe below has step wise pics and tips for both Stove Top and Air Fryer methods of frying the paneer.
5 from 1 vote
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Appetizer, Side Dish, Snack, Starter
Cuisine Chinese, Indian
Servings 4 people

Equipment

  • 1 Wide Mixing Bowl
  • 1 Blender/ Spice Grinder/ Mixie.
  • 1 Frying pan (for stove-top method)
  • 1 Air-Fryer for air-fryer method
  • 1 Sauce Pan / Vessel (for stove-top method)

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up Green Capsicum (diced)
  • 1 cup Red Capsicum (diced)
  • 1 cup Yellow Capsicum (diced)
  • 1 cup Onions (diced)
  • 3 tablespoons Spring Onion Greens (chopped)

For batter & frying:

  • 3 cups Paneer (cubes)
  • tablespoons Maida / Plain Flour
  • tablespoons Corn Flour
  • as per taste Salt
  • 1 tablespoon Red Chilli Paste
  • 1 cup Cooking Oil (for stove top method) 
  • No Need  "             " (for Air Fryer method)

For Base Sauce:

  • 5 tablespoons Cooking Oil
  • 1 tablespoon Ginger
  • 1 tablespoon Garlic
  • 4 count Green chillies
  • 1 tablespoon Crushed black peppercorn
  • 1 teaspoon Green chilli paste
  • 1 teaspoon Red chilli paste
  • 1 tablespoon Tomato 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on Soya sauce light
  • 1 teaspoon Salt

Instructions
 

Prep Work:

  • Gather all the ingredients at one place.
  • Cut the paneer and the onions, bell peppers into medium cube size pieces.
    Slit into length wise, the green chillies and spring onion greens.

To make the Batter:

  • In a mixing bowl add all these>>> corn flour, maida, salt, red chilli paste.
    Pour few tablespoons of water, and whisk thoroughly.
    Add the paneer pieces to the batter, coat them.

Frying Paneer on Stove Top:

  • Put a broad flat base frying pan on stove top under high flame. Pour the cooking oil (2 cups). Let it heat.
  • Gently turn the paneer to the other side. Let them fry on both sides. Takes 7 to 8 mins. Using tongs, remove them out onto a plate.

Frying Paneer in an Air Fryer:

  • Spread the parchment paper onto the air fryer mesh.
    Dip each paneer piece into the batter, place the paneer pieces on the paper. A bit far away from each other.
  • Close the air fryer. Set the mode to AIR FRYER, time to 12 mins, temperature to 200C/390F.
    Later open the air fryer lid, check the paneer pieces if not fried well you can set for 5 more mins, with same settings.

Making Chilli Paneer with base sauce:

  • Put a frying pan on stove top under medium flame. Add 5 tablespoons of oil.
    Add all these>> ginger, garlic, green chillies, red capsicum, green capsicum, yellow capsicum, onion pieces. Stir fry until the veggies turn little bit soft.
  • Now add all these to the pan>> soya sauce, red chilli sauce, green chilli sauce, tomato ketchup and crushed black pepper.
  • Gently mix up everything and let it be on flame for about 2-3 mins. Switch off the flame. Add the spring onion greens, mix. Serve. Done!!
